“What do chinchillas eat? What kinds of treats are safe? Where do I get all this stuff?”
All your diet related questions for owning chinchillas are answered in this cute, concise video being the first of our care series by the one and only Chinpals. Some general points:
1. A chinchilla’s diet should be very bland: pure pellets (no mix-ins) and fresh timothy hay
2. The brands Oxbow and Mazuri are excellent for pellets, and Oxbow, Standlee, and Small Pet Select are our favorites for timothy hay.
3. Limit treats to one small piece a day, or less; chins don’t need treats in their diet, and less is always better!
4. Avoid treats with nuts, seeds, fruits and veggies (dried or fresh), high fat, and sugar.
5. Good easy to find treats are plain cheerios, plain oats, and unfrosted mini wheats.
6. The best water bottles are glass with a spout and ball/spring, we like Lixit and Oxbow bottles!
7. Use purified water instead of tap to reduce the chances of giardia.
8. Clean your bottles once a week, and make sure you change the water in the bottles roughly every other day!

I'd add that any glass bottle that has a "floaty" in it - you should remove the floaty.
I personally prefer not to use spring loaded bottles. Some springs are too strong for chins.
Big concern: Those cereals you mention DO contain processed white sugar and a lot of sodium (example cheerios first five ingredients: Whole Grain Oats, Corn Starch, Sugar, Salt). Processed white sugar is not readily dealt with by a chinchilla's liver. Even fruit sugars should be limited. Plain rolled oats would make a better choice if you're going to treat with oat based treats.. etc.
